谈谈一款 .NET 客服系统是如何建立客户信任的

news2026/5/11 15:13:05
我在业余时间开发了一款自己的独立产品升讯威在线客服与营销系统。陆陆续续开发了几年从一开始的偶有用户尝试到如今线上环境和私有化部署均有了越来越多的稳定用户在这个过程中我也积累了不少如何开发运营一款独立产品的经验。这是我官方环境的服务器同时连接数去年同时连接数超过 2K 时我还发过朋友圈今年翻倍到了 4K我已经 淡然处之了不发朋友圈了。既然谈技术就离不开一个底层技术栈的选择升讯威在线客服与营销系统是基于 .NET 技术栈开发的目前最新版服务端基于 .NET 8客服端软件使用 WPF.NET Framework 4.8 兼容 Win7访客端和Web 管理端分别是原生 HTML/JS 和 VUE3。在这篇博客里我想谈谈 .NET 技术栈谈谈它带给我的优势以及在中国这个大环境下我是如何慢慢打破部分用户顾虑取得他们信任的。.NET 技术栈带给我的优势在这里我并不赘述 .NET 技术本身的技术优势这样的文章有很多我只想谈谈它 “带给我的” 优势。首先是它的全栈开发能力服务端和客服端软件都使用相同的 C# 编程语言几乎相同的开发库这大大减轻了我的心智负担。虽然服务端和客服端软件一个是 .NET 8 一个是 .NET Framework 4.8但是基于 .Net Standard 我可以共用许多代码这又大大减轻了我的劳动强度。此外基于宇宙第一IDEVisual Studio包括它附属的各种开发工具、调试工具大大提高了我的开发效率。当然还有微软无与伦比的在线文档MSDN。这一切使我能够以一己之力开发规模庞大和复杂的企业级软件。有部分朋友会疑惑为什么客服端不做成 Web 版。我有另外的博客论述过这个问题简而言之”网页“ 无法支撑客服端这种复杂系统客服端必须使用 ”软件开发“ 技术构建”软件“是”软件“”网页“是”网页“。Web 技术的优势在于简单灵活的 “展示” 它无法在用户侧做计算密集型数据复杂型任务它无法操作大量内存数据没有多线程它甚至没有完备的编程语言只有受限于浏览器环境的 JavaScrtip 脚本。正统的 ”软件开发“ 技术在我实现和推广客服系统时给了我非常大的信心正是这种信心和实际表现出的能力成了打消客户顾虑建立信任的基础。我是如何打消客户顾虑建立信任的毫不回避的说确实有一些客户在最初与我接触时表现出对技术栈选择的顾虑让我现在回过头去总结的话其实他们大部分人并非对技术有非常深的理解而是受大环境和网络信息引导产生的感性而非理性的顾虑。有两个客户给我的印象是最深刻的其中一个在我刚发布系统不久就看到我的博客用免费版客服系统搭了一套玩是的只是搭着玩玩看看和他们现在使用的客服系统对比对比之后和我联系谈了一些他的看法也提了一些小的需求调整。那时我的客服系统刚刚发布就有人愿意和我联系反馈意见真的让我很感动也让我很受激励。他有一句话让我一直记得“一开始我看你用的是 Windows 和 .NET犹豫了很久后来试了试感觉也还行。“ 在我刚发布的时候还没有做 Linux 和 Docker 适配那时是基于 Windows 写的部署文档Linux 和 Docker 适配是后来的事情。不管怎么说最开始有用户愿意和我反馈愿意尝试我肯定是十分珍惜的他提的需求也不复杂我调整之后给他版本更新他在一个 APP 上做了尝试使用他们公司运营多款 APP经过一段时间的磨合主要是接口对接业务细节调整有一天和我说准备把几个 APP 里的客服系统全换了问我到底行不行哈哈这种时候我当然只能给他十分的信心必然是行。另一个客户的故事就更长更曲折了。他们家一样是在 2021 年就尝试了我的客服系统但只用了一段时间就放弃了。主要是当时的功能和细节都太单薄。在其后的一两年时间我偶尔和他们联系都没有下文我已经接受这个客户流失的事实了。直到 2025 年 7 月隔了 4 年 他们又联系到我让我给再部署一次试试。虽然我不知道是啥原因但我非常感动和感激过了这么久这么久居然他们还记得我还记得这回事。后面的剧情就像爽文一样他们在一个多月的时间里把旗下多个网站的客服系统全换成了我的。变成了目前我最大的客户每天同时在线近 40 个客服单客服器 4vCPU/32GB内存日均会话量大约在 5000 次左右收发消息大约 40000 到 60000 条节假日更多。当然在这几年中我也流失了一些客户因为各种原因例如早期对部分边缘场景适配的不足导致在客户环境遇到问题或是在一些偶发场景下遇到故障导致用户失去信心。所以我特别特别感激在遇到问题时能和我反馈愿意和我进一步沟通的客户没有这些客户大量的边缘场景偶发场景我连知道都不会知道。如果最后总结我是如何打消客户顾虑建立信任的我会在技术和产品本身之外列出以下我觉得重要的因素面对更多的挑战因为选择 .NET 核心栈作为核心经常会遇到客户技术团队的“挑战”特别是在早期会被询问各种技术层面的问题如何保障系统的可靠性。包括不限于被拉群挑战腾讯会议挑战我不能用对抗的态度去沟通更不可能去“怼”对方必须耐心、有理有据的回复对方的问题。而且我不能单纯的去证明 JAVA 和 .NET 哪个好这没用的。我必须从“我自己”作为出发点从架构设计从我的思路从我面对各种问题时“我的解决办法”去说明我这个技术栈我的工作是可信的。耐心这可能是我的性格特点我对用户的咨询和询问非常有耐心即便是在线文档上已经写过的内容我也会帮用户把文档找出来发过去不会让用户自己去找。对于用户多次询问相同的问题我会像他只是第一次问一样再回复一次从不会说你不是问过之类。真实许多咨询使用我客服系统的用户也来自技术社区也是技术人我经常会被问到技术细节问题对此我也比较乐于交流只要对方有基本的沟通礼貌我从不会藏着掖着有一些客户真的是在技术沟通多次过了很久最长的 4 个月之后中间还有一次腾讯会议和技术团队交流 才决定上线我的客服系统。顺便提一句我算是实名在做客服系统而没有使用网名或昵称。长期主义我选择客服系统这个方向坚持了很多年一直在更新维护、完善、解决问题我会在网站上详细记录更新日志可追溯到 2021 年也会经常发技术博客来说明在做的工作分享技术思路。我想这种长期主义也是打动一些客户的原因之一他们看得出我不是一时兴起不是来玩票不是来“试试看”的例如前面提到隔了 4 年又联系我结果一下成了我最大客户的例子可能他们是看到了我还在整这个事儿同时因为他们现有的系统或合作伙伴遇到了什么问题于是我的机会又来了。如果您感兴趣升讯威客服系统仍处于不断演进的过程中。如果您曾经构建或部署过实时聊天系统我非常期待与您交流心得。 官方网站https://kf.shengxunwei.com 技术文档https://docs.shengxunwei.com无论您倾向于使用托管版还是自行部署Self-hosting都可以免费试用。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2574082.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

SpringBoot-17-MyBatis动态SQL标签之常用标签

文章目录 1 代码1.1 实体User.java1.2 接口UserMapper.java1.3 映射UserMapper.xml1.3.1 标签if1.3.2 标签if和where1.3.3 标签choose和when和otherwise1.4 UserController.java2 常用动态SQL标签2.1 标签set2.1.1 UserMapper.java2.1.2 UserMapper.xml2.1.3 UserController.ja…

wordpress后台更新后 前端没变化的解决方法

使用siteground主机的wordpress网站,会出现更新了网站内容和修改了php模板文件、js文件、css文件、图片文件后,网站没有变化的情况。 不熟悉siteground主机的新手,遇到这个问题,就很抓狂,明明是哪都没操作错误&#x…

网络编程(Modbus进阶)

思维导图 Modbus RTU(先学一点理论) 概念 Modbus RTU 是工业自动化领域 最广泛应用的串行通信协议,由 Modicon 公司(现施耐德电气)于 1979 年推出。它以 高效率、强健性、易实现的特点成为工业控制系统的通信标准。 包…

UE5 学习系列(二)用户操作界面及介绍

这篇博客是 UE5 学习系列博客的第二篇,在第一篇的基础上展开这篇内容。博客参考的 B 站视频资料和第一篇的链接如下: 【Note】:如果你已经完成安装等操作,可以只执行第一篇博客中 2. 新建一个空白游戏项目 章节操作,重…

IDEA运行Tomcat出现乱码问题解决汇总

最近正值期末周,有很多同学在写期末Java web作业时,运行tomcat出现乱码问题,经过多次解决与研究,我做了如下整理: 原因: IDEA本身编码与tomcat的编码与Windows编码不同导致,Windows 系统控制台…

利用最小二乘法找圆心和半径

#include <iostream> #include <vector> #include <cmath> #include <Eigen/Dense> // 需安装Eigen库用于矩阵运算 // 定义点结构 struct Point { double x, y; Point(double x_, double y_) : x(x_), y(y_) {} }; // 最小二乘法求圆心和半径 …

使用docker在3台服务器上搭建基于redis 6.x的一主两从三台均是哨兵模式

一、环境及版本说明 如果服务器已经安装了docker,则忽略此步骤,如果没有安装,则可以按照一下方式安装: 1. 在线安装(有互联网环境): 请看我这篇文章 传送阵>> 点我查看 2. 离线安装(内网环境):请看我这篇文章 传送阵>> 点我查看 说明&#xff1a;假设每台服务器已…

XML Group端口详解

在XML数据映射过程中&#xff0c;经常需要对数据进行分组聚合操作。例如&#xff0c;当处理包含多个物料明细的XML文件时&#xff0c;可能需要将相同物料号的明细归为一组&#xff0c;或对相同物料号的数量进行求和计算。传统实现方式通常需要编写脚本代码&#xff0c;增加了开…

LBE-LEX系列工业语音播放器|预警播报器|喇叭蜂鸣器的上位机配置操作说明

LBE-LEX系列工业语音播放器|预警播报器|喇叭蜂鸣器专为工业环境精心打造&#xff0c;完美适配AGV和无人叉车。同时&#xff0c;集成以太网与语音合成技术&#xff0c;为各类高级系统&#xff08;如MES、调度系统、库位管理、立库等&#xff09;提供高效便捷的语音交互体验。 L…

(LeetCode 每日一题) 3442. 奇偶频次间的最大差值 I (哈希、字符串)

题目&#xff1a;3442. 奇偶频次间的最大差值 I 思路 &#xff1a;哈希&#xff0c;时间复杂度0(n)。 用哈希表来记录每个字符串中字符的分布情况&#xff0c;哈希表这里用数组即可实现。 C版本&#xff1a; class Solution { public:int maxDifference(string s) {int a[26]…

【大模型RAG】拍照搜题技术架构速览:三层管道、两级检索、兜底大模型

摘要 拍照搜题系统采用“三层管道&#xff08;多模态 OCR → 语义检索 → 答案渲染&#xff09;、两级检索&#xff08;倒排 BM25 向量 HNSW&#xff09;并以大语言模型兜底”的整体框架&#xff1a; 多模态 OCR 层 将题目图片经过超分、去噪、倾斜校正后&#xff0c;分别用…

【Axure高保真原型】引导弹窗

今天和大家中分享引导弹窗的原型模板&#xff0c;载入页面后&#xff0c;会显示引导弹窗&#xff0c;适用于引导用户使用页面&#xff0c;点击完成后&#xff0c;会显示下一个引导弹窗&#xff0c;直至最后一个引导弹窗完成后进入首页。具体效果可以点击下方视频观看或打开下方…

接口测试中缓存处理策略

在接口测试中&#xff0c;缓存处理策略是一个关键环节&#xff0c;直接影响测试结果的准确性和可靠性。合理的缓存处理策略能够确保测试环境的一致性&#xff0c;避免因缓存数据导致的测试偏差。以下是接口测试中常见的缓存处理策略及其详细说明&#xff1a; 一、缓存处理的核…

龙虎榜——20250610

上证指数放量收阴线&#xff0c;个股多数下跌&#xff0c;盘中受消息影响大幅波动。 深证指数放量收阴线形成顶分型&#xff0c;指数短线有调整的需求&#xff0c;大概需要一两天。 2025年6月10日龙虎榜行业方向分析 1. 金融科技 代表标的&#xff1a;御银股份、雄帝科技 驱动…

观成科技:隐蔽隧道工具Ligolo-ng加密流量分析

1.工具介绍 Ligolo-ng是一款由go编写的高效隧道工具&#xff0c;该工具基于TUN接口实现其功能&#xff0c;利用反向TCP/TLS连接建立一条隐蔽的通信信道&#xff0c;支持使用Let’s Encrypt自动生成证书。Ligolo-ng的通信隐蔽性体现在其支持多种连接方式&#xff0c;适应复杂网…

铭豹扩展坞 USB转网口 突然无法识别解决方法

当 USB 转网口扩展坞在一台笔记本上无法识别,但在其他电脑上正常工作时,问题通常出在笔记本自身或其与扩展坞的兼容性上。以下是系统化的定位思路和排查步骤,帮助你快速找到故障原因: 背景: 一个M-pard(铭豹)扩展坞的网卡突然无法识别了,扩展出来的三个USB接口正常。…

未来机器人的大脑:如何用神经网络模拟器实现更智能的决策?

编辑&#xff1a;陈萍萍的公主一点人工一点智能 未来机器人的大脑&#xff1a;如何用神经网络模拟器实现更智能的决策&#xff1f;RWM通过双自回归机制有效解决了复合误差、部分可观测性和随机动力学等关键挑战&#xff0c;在不依赖领域特定归纳偏见的条件下实现了卓越的预测准…

Linux应用开发之网络套接字编程(实例篇)

服务端与客户端单连接 服务端代码 #include <sys/socket.h> #include <sys/types.h> #include <netinet/in.h> #include <stdio.h> #include <stdlib.h> #include <string.h> #include <arpa/inet.h> #include <pthread.h> …

华为云AI开发平台ModelArts

华为云ModelArts&#xff1a;重塑AI开发流程的“智能引擎”与“创新加速器”&#xff01; 在人工智能浪潮席卷全球的2025年&#xff0c;企业拥抱AI的意愿空前高涨&#xff0c;但技术门槛高、流程复杂、资源投入巨大的现实&#xff0c;却让许多创新构想止步于实验室。数据科学家…

深度学习在微纳光子学中的应用

深度学习在微纳光子学中的主要应用方向 深度学习与微纳光子学的结合主要集中在以下几个方向&#xff1a; 逆向设计 通过神经网络快速预测微纳结构的光学响应&#xff0c;替代传统耗时的数值模拟方法。例如设计超表面、光子晶体等结构。 特征提取与优化 从复杂的光学数据中自…